RSS feeds and updating a quartz composition



Hello.

I am working on a project where I am creating a RSS file on the possible order of every minute or less and I want to read the feed into a composition.

I had a look at an example posted to the mailing list back on June 16 - "RSS_test.qtz".

What I saw on my system (G4 Powerbook running Os 10.4.2 ) that was the RSS feed would only update after half an hour.  This is what Safari was set to.

The only way I could get the Quartz composition to refresh the RSS feed was to close the composition and open it again.

What I did find out what that I can set the refresh threshold in the system preference "com.apple.Syndication RefreshInterval"

http://www.macosxhints.com/article.php?story=20050429092245984

But this is not ideal to change this value because the same time value will be applied to all the RSS feeds subscribed to in Safari.

I know I can work around this for the moment; I am using something else to read RSS feeds other than Safari on my setup.  Is there another way?
